8+ Reasons Why is Your Freezer Frosting Up? - Tips

Extreme ice accumulation inside a freezer, usually manifesting as a thick layer, is a standard problem. This phenomenon is primarily brought on by moisture coming into the freezer compartment and subsequently freezing on the inside surfaces. Hotter, moist air launched into the freezer condenses when it comes into contact with the chilly atmosphere, transitioning into ice crystals and ultimately forming a considerable frost buildup. An instance can be a freezer the place the door is steadily opened and closed, permitting humid room air to enter.

The importance of understanding the explanations behind this ice formation lies in a number of components. Extreme frost reduces the freezer’s effectivity, forcing it to work more durable to keep up the set temperature. This elevated workload interprets into increased vitality consumption and, consequently, elevated electrical energy payments. Moreover, a thick layer of ice diminishes the obtainable space for storing inside the freezer. Traditionally, manually defrosting freezers was a daily family chore; nevertheless, fashionable freezers usually incorporate frost-free applied sciences to mitigate this problem.

9+ Reasons Why is My Freezer Frosting Up? - Tips

Extreme ice accumulation inside a freezer unit is a typical problem that may influence its effectivity and efficiency. This phenomenon, characterised by the build-up of frost and ice on the inside surfaces, usually alerts an underlying downside affecting the equipment’s performance. A visible instance is a thick layer of ice protecting the freezer partitions, obstructing entry to saved objects and decreasing the obtainable space for storing.

Addressing ice formation is essential for sustaining optimum vitality consumption and stopping meals spoilage. Extreme ice build-up forces the freezer to work tougher to take care of the set temperature, resulting in elevated vitality payments. Moreover, unchecked ice accumulation can harm the freezer’s elements and shorten its lifespan. Traditionally, handbook defrosting was the one resolution, however fashionable freezers usually incorporate automated defrost techniques to mitigate this problem.
